    Set in Eugene’s northeast and the small historic town of Coburg, 97408 blends suburban calm with easy access to green spaces. Expect mild, rainy winters and warm, dry summers in the Willamette Valley, plus bikeable routes along the Ruth Bascom Riverbank Path, birding at Delta Ponds, and weekend picnics or off‑leash time at Armitage Park. The area feels friendly and pet‑welcoming, with a mix of families, professionals, and long‑time locals. Daily conveniences are close: Costco and Delta Oaks Shopping Center for groceries and gear, Crescent Village for cafes, patios, and date‑night dining, and nearby Oakway Center for additional shops, studios, and a gym. Coffee is part of the routine, from drive‑thru stands to local roasters, and evenings tend to be relaxed at neighborhood eateries, with downtown’s theaters and breweries a short drive away. Commuters appreciate quick connections via Beltline, Delta Highway, and I‑5. According to recent Zillow Rental Manager market trends, median rents sit in the mid‑$2,000s, with most listings ranging from the upper $1,000s to low $3,000s.
